Trey Trahan

American architect Trey Trahan is founder of Trahan Architects.

Based in New Orleans and New York City, Trahan’s globally recognised firm embraces designs that exhibit technological innovation and focus on community connection, peace and justice. Notable projects include the USA Pavilion for Expo 2025 Osaka-Kansai and the renovation of the Caesars Superdome.

The architect has won over 100 national, regional and local AIA awards and has been ranked the top design firms in the USA by Architect Magazine.

Trahan actively promotes sustainability, preservation and cultural landscape awareness. He serves on the board of directors of the Cultural Landscape Foundation and oversees several conservation properties across the Americas.

Trahan has lectured at several universities including Tulane University, MIT and Duke University.
